    Joint Finance kicks off final budget push

    The Joint Finance Committee has officially reconvened to initiate the crucial final stages of the budget process, a significant event that will set the financial direction for Wisconsin in the upcoming fiscal year. As lawmakers prepare to address key budgetary issues, they are focusing on various funding allocations and spending priorities that will shape the state’s economic landscape.     Key Focus Areas in Budget Discussions

    As members of the Joint Finance Committee gather to discuss budget allocations, several critical areas are likely to dominate conversations. Education funding remains at the forefront as lawmakers consider investments aimed at enhancing K-12 education systems and addressing disparities across districts. Additionally, healthcare funding is under scrutiny with potential expansions in Medicaid services and support for mental health programs.

    Infrastructure improvements are also high on the agenda. The committee aims to address pressing needs such as road repairs and public transportation enhancements. These investments are essential not only for immediate safety but also for long-term economic growth across Wisconsin.
